Job Description
It’s about taking care of people, our people.
Are you described as someone with an inquisitive mind and a thirst for knowledge? Do you like working in a fast-paced environment and have a goal-orientated mindset? Are you ready to provide next level support to help deliver top-quality experience and service? If so, the Risk Control Consultant role could be for you.
At Frost, it’s about more than a job. It’s about having a flourishing career where you can thrive, both in and out of work. At Frost, we’re committed to fostering an environment that reflects our values and encourages team members to be the best they can be. In joining our adaptable, integrity-driven team, you’ll become part of Frost’s over 150-year legacy of providing unparalleled banking services.
Who you are:
As a Risk Control Consultant with Frost Insurance Agency, you will be responsible producing new business and retaining clients by providing consultation in reducing insurance related losses, or by reducing exposures that could cause losses. More than that, this role is about building relationships and doing so with integrity, caring, and excellence in mind.
What you’ll do:
- Provide consulting and safety training services to help assigned FIA clients reach their risk control objectives. Assist assigned clients with identifying key objectives to improve safety, compliance, risk control, and business continuity (Risk Analysis)
- Conduct or arrange for technical training to assigned FIA clients in the field of OSHA, DOT, WC, TDI and other compliance areas as may be necessary
- Serve as a resource to FIA’s producers and management team in the field of safety, risk control and regulatory compliance
- May participate with FIA’s management in developing and delivering risk control topics to clients during FIA Seminars. Continuing Education Credit preferred
- Always take action using Integrity, caring and Excellence to achieve all-win outcomes
What You’ll Need
- Bachelor’s degree in Occupational Safety, Health, Science, Engineering, or related field and two years experience in safety, safety/accident investigation or five years of related experience in lieu of degree
- Proficient in Microsoft computer applications
- Intermediate knowledge of: safety, safety/accident investigation, and risk management
- Knowledge of major safety and health statutes and regulations, management systems, and reporting requirements
- Current working knowledge of applicable occupational safety and health best practices, guidelines, and industry standards, including CFR 1904, 1910, and 1926 OSHA, as well as DOT, WC and TDI compliance
- Experience with risk control computer system applications
- Qualification Review Letter from TDI or ability to obtain within 90 days of employment
- Excellent written and verbal communication skills
- Demonstrated leadership ability
Additional Preferred Skills:
- Professional Certifications Preferred, i.e. Certified Safety Professional (CSP), Certified Industrial Hygienist (CIH), Construction Risk and Insurance Specialist (CRIS), Associate in Risk Management (ARM), Professional in Human Resources (PHR), OSHA Authorized Trainer, or Certified Loss Control Specialist (CLCS)
- Understanding of engineering, manufacturing, and construction activities preferred
Frost Benefits
At Frost, we care about your health, your family, and your future and strive to have our benefits reflect that. This includes:
- Medical, dental, vision, long-term, and life insurance
- 401(k) matching
- Generous holiday and paid time off schedule
- Tuition reimbursement
- Extensive health and wellness programs, including our Employee Assistance Program
- Referral bonus program + more!
Since 1868, Frost has dedicated their expertise to provide exceptional banking, investment, and insurance services to businesses and individuals throughout Texas. Frost is one of the 50 largest U.S. banks by asset size and is a leader is banking customer satisfaction. At Frost, it’s about being part of something bigger. If this sounds like you, we encourage you to apply and see what’s possible at Frost.
What We Do
At Frost, everything we do is aimed at making customers’ lives better. We do it by creating and delivering great experiences to them every time they interact with us. Through teamwork, collaboration and a commitment from everyone involved, we’ve succeeded in that goal time and time again. And we’re incredibly proud of the results—technology that helps us serve our customers, industry-leading security that inspires confidence and a quick and agile workforce that serves our customers in ways no other bank can.
Frost provides banking, investments and insurance services to businesses and individuals throughout Texas. Founded in 1868, Frost is one of the 50 largest U.S. banks by asset size.